Questions for a Vestel T825 V2.7 Clone expert??

OK - I thought it time to try a new Vestel as I like them so much - love the menus and ease of use etc... I have a single record 80GB T810 V5.7 at moment - no problems...

But i wanted to try out the new freeview playback (+) features like twin record and series record etc so I ben looking around and found..

Techwood AEDS807 80GB in Tesco - Its T825 and V2.7 (£69.97 on offer by the way)

As usual, nice and easy to set up and I like the new darker blue menus etc...

Few problems though...

1 - The main thing is during the night the hard drive keeps spinning up, takes a couple minutes and the spins back down, and then repeats on and off.... Why is this? Its annoying and its a bedroom setup so I need silence when the unit not in use...

2 - I set a bunch of series recordings, the soaps and ITV news, Celeb etc... About 7 different series I set to series record. I then looked through the timers list and great they were all highlighted to be recorded apart from Centarl News on ITV1 at 6.30 each evening. I have cancelled that series now from the timers menu and tried to highlight them the old way by going to the program and pressing the record button so it highlights it in red, but it comes up with a message saying its already sceduled to be recorded. But its not highlighted in red and its not in the timers list. I did a clean install from scratch to try and clear out any bugs but it will not let me record this Central News saying its already sceduled.

3 - With the series links on several programs, navigating the menus and using the machine has become a nightmare, extreme lag. So slow to respond.

I have gone through now and deleted all my series links and gone back to doing it the old fashioned way which is each Sunday night I sit and spend 15 minutes highlighting everything I want recording for the upcoming week. The machine seems to be back to normal operating speed now....

Would I be correct in my guessing that maybe the reason it was spinning up and down last night was because the series links were active and as a new day came onto the EPG it was loading the programmes into the EPG and having to spin up to set them to be recorded (I only had it 24 hours by the way).

After all my rambling my biggest concern is the spinning up and down through the night so advice and ideas, explanations would be appreciated. Also whats the point in having series record if when you use it it renders the machine almost unuseable..

To be honest, if it is the series record feature that is causing these problems i can easy live without it and do it manually. But centreal News is now stuck in a tranwarp conduit thingy (sorry - star trek fan) and spinning up and down is not good..

I love the record 2 channels at same time though, and playback etc has been fine, and also (fingers crossed) I not had any live TV freezes which I know the T816 and T825 have suffered from, but its still early days

It's been reported that switching of Automatic Updates stops some of the HD spinning up in the middle of the night but I'm not sure it stops it entirely. It may be checking for changes to the EPG and re-programming Timers if it finds some.

Regarding attempting to set individual Timers and finding the programme in the Guide is not underlined in red and the unit saying it's already set to record. This usually means that a Timer has been set for that same event occurring at an earlier time maybe on a different channel. The Vestel PVRs incorrectly implement the Freeview+ spec in that they record the first instance of a particular programme irrespective of the channel that it is on. It should according to the Freeview+ spec only record the programmes in the series on the channel on which it was set up. Have you tried deleting the Series (Press OK on progarmme in Guide and select "Delete Series"). That should clear all the Timers for that event and you can start again.

It is normal unfortunately for the Vestel Series Link PVRs user interface to slow down dramatically when a significant number of Timer events are set up. This will occur whether they are individual or series events. Things start slowing down with about 30 events getting very dodgy with about 70 events and virtually un-usable with more than 100. You can get temporary speed-up by doing a power cycle but it deteriorates again after a few more events are added (e.g. after a new 8th day set of series events are populated in the Timers list) or recordings are completed, watched and deleted. Some users recommend power cycling once per day.

To be honest I'm not aware of the HD spinning up issue as I don't tend to hear it. My unit is always fully on, I hardly ever uses standby as the power consumption is no different from being left fully on (except on the Low Power models set to the LP mode). A number of posters on Digital Spy claim to have stopped the HD spinning up.

Even though you haven't set any Series Links it appears that the unit thinks you have so that may be a factor contributing to the HD spin up issue. I would be inclined to check this further. On the Central News programme have you tried pressing OK on one of these programmes in the EPG? If so what options does it show. Along with other options it should show "Delete Timer" and "Delete Series Timer" if the programme has been set as part of a Series. If the programme has not been set as part of a Series then the options should show "Record" and "Record Series". If it does show "Delete Series" have scrolled down to this option to select it and pressed OK to confirm? Have you also checked the Timers list to confirm there are no entries for any Central News programmes? Although this is not always a conclusive test as Series events are not always shown in the Timers list at all times but usually seem to appear later, always before the actuall start time in my experience.

The Vestel user interface on all the T816 and T825 versions I have used has been slower than any other make of PVR that I have used and particularly on the Series Record units. I suspect that as new features have been added the processor is becoming less able to cope with the demand. I find that my LP250 is reasonable to use with about 30 scheduled events in total, mainly Series events. I'm using a Humax 9200 as my main PVR mainly because it responds very much quicker than the Vestels. But I am also using the LP250 as a back-up as the Humax suffers from delayed starts and missing endings to recordings which often loses actual programme content.

Yes "power cycling" is a phrase often used on these forums to distiguish in the minimum number of words between the unit being set to standby and being totally powered off and powered back on again at the mains.
